Part 1

Most commoners know Caldeum by reputation if not direct experience. The trade city has existed for thousands of years, predating even the Mage Clan Wars. Its neutral stance throughout the following centuries saved it from the destruction that visited the nearby city of Viz-jun and life along the trade carried on. -- Abd al-Hazir

Found inside the Searing Sands Inn located with the Caldeum Bazaar. Look for a bag against the wall between the merchant and the door. Starting quest - A Royal Audience


Part 2

The trade consortium council has always been the ruling body of Caldeum, but it gained additioanl strength after the fall of the Vizjerei. The councilmen saw opportunity in the rapidly growing Zakarum faith, and they allowed the fanatics to build their enormous cathedral, Saldencal, within the center if the city. -- Abd al-Hazir

Found in the same location as Part 1. Starting quest - A Royal Audience


Part 3

Not content to reign supreme in commerce and religion, the trade consortium council aspired to make Caldeum a nexus of learning as well. It proposed to unite the mage academies in a massive new structure - the Yshari Sanctum - which has remained a beacon of knowledge and advancement ever since. -- [Abd al-Hazir]]


Found in the same location as Part 1. Starting quest - A Royal Audience


Part 4

Caldeum changed drastically in recent years when the Kurast nobles all but invaded the city. Soon after, their emperor, Hakan I, joined them and made Caldeum his capital. Though his actions seemed audacious, he managed to bring further peace and prosperity to th ecity for the duration of his reign. -- Abd al-Hazir


Found in the same location as Part 1. Starting quest - Unexpected Allies


Part 5


All was well under the new emperor until his untimely death forced the Zakarum priests to find a new heir for Kehjistan's throne. Through a series of elaborate rituals (undoubtedly a spectacle for their superstitious followers), they determined an impoverished infant in the north was Hakan I's spiritual successor. -- Abd al-Hazir

Found in the same location as Part 1. Starting quest - The Betrayer of the Horadrim: The Forgotten Ruins


Part 6


After the Zakarum priests' rituals were complete, they employed a group of reckless mercenaries, the Iron Wolves, to retrieve the child. They dubbed him Hakan II and installed him on the throne despite his scant years. Caldeum has been in decline ever since, and I can see no reprieve in sight. -- Abd al-Hazir

Found in the same location as Part 1. Starting quest - The Black Soulstone: Soulstone Chamber
